Standard design
guidance such as Approved Documents, British Standards
and International codes are generally the starting
point for any design and can often provide the
simplest route to approval. Such guidance however,
will rarely adequately cover the design of modern
multi-use and complex developments. Tenos’
fire safety engineers have in-depth knowledge
of British and International fire safety codes
and, most importantly, they understand the underlying
principles and are therefore able to advise on
situations where variations from the prescriptive
guidance can be achieved.
Tenos’ expertise allows the relevant
fire safety design guidance to be applied flexibly,
whilst identifying:
- non-compliances with standard guidance;
- high fire protection costs;
- where the design can be optimised
to achieve the required design objectives;
- where cost savings can be made; and
- alternative
'fire engineered' solutions.
